Why Local Directory Listings Matter for Hearing Care Practices

Hearing health is a high-consideration service. Patients often research multiple providers, read reviews, and compare credentials before they ever pick up the phone. That means your digital footprint—especially on local and health-specific directories—directly influences whether a potential patient chooses your practice or a competitor's.

Beyond basic Google visibility, appearing in curated local sources signals trust. For audiology specifically, credentials and licensing matter enormously to patients, so every listing is an opportunity to put your audiologist's certifications, specialty services, and accessibility accommodations front and center.

Build Your Citation Foundation First

Before you claim or create new listings, make sure your core business information is locked down and consistent. Inconsistent NAP (Name, Address, Phone) data across directories confuses search engines and erodes local ranking.

Your NAP checklist:

  • Legal business name (exactly as registered with the Arizona Secretary of State)
  • Physical street address in Tempe (suite number included if applicable)
  • Primary local phone number—not a tracking number as your main listing
  • Website URL
  • Business hours, including any seasonal adjustments for Arizona's summer slowdown

Tempe's layout—split by ASU, the Tempe Town Lake corridor, and several distinct neighborhoods—means specifying your cross streets or neighborhood can genuinely help patients navigate. Mention it in your description.

What to Include in Each Listing

A sparse listing with just your address is a missed opportunity. For audiology and hearing care, patients want specifics.

Include in every listing where the platform allows:

  • Services offered (hearing evaluations, hearing aid fittings, tinnitus management, pediatric audiology, cerumen removal, etc.)
  • Audiologist credentials (Au.D., CCC-A, board certifications)
  • Languages spoken—Tempe's population includes significant Spanish-speaking and ASU international student communities
  • Accepted insurance plans (update these at least annually)
  • Accessibility features: parking, wheelchair access, hearing loop availability in your waiting room
  • Photos of your clinic interior—patients with hearing anxiety appreciate knowing what to expect

Avoid keyword stuffing in your business description. Write naturally, as if you're explaining your practice to a neighbor. Platforms penalize over-optimized copy, and patients can spot it immediately.

Arizona-Specific Compliance Notes

A few things that matter in Arizona and don't always come up in generic marketing advice:

ROC licensing: Audiology practices in Arizona are regulated through the Arizona State Board of Audiology and Speech-Language Pathology. Make sure your license number is current and, where listings allow a credentials field, include it. Patients searching in Tempe increasingly check licensure before booking.

TPT considerations: If your practice sells hearing aids or assistive devices, Arizona's Transaction Privilege Tax applies to retail sales. This doesn't directly affect your directory listing, but if you list pricing ranges anywhere on your profile or website, make sure customers understand tax is additional.

Summer and monsoon scheduling: Many Tempe-area practices adjust staffing during the summer when ASU's campus population drops significantly. If your hours change seasonally, update every directory listing accordingly. Stale hours are one of the most common complaints patients leave in reviews.

Managing and Monitoring Your Listings

Claiming a listing is step one. Keeping it accurate is an ongoing task most practice owners underestimate.

Set a quarterly calendar reminder to:

  1. Verify hours and contact info across your top five directories
  2. Respond to any unanswered reviews (both positive and negative)
  3. Add any new services or staff audiologists
  4. Check that your insurance panel list is still accurate
  5. Refresh photos if your clinic has had any updates

Review responses are especially important in hearing care. Many patients are older adults who read every response carefully before trusting a new provider. A thoughtful, professional reply to even a negative review demonstrates the communication style patients can expect in your clinic.
